Impact of conservation agriculture on maize yield and food security: Evidence from smallholder farmers in Zimbabwe

Conservation agriculture is promoted as a green technology that enhances the productivity and food security of farmers. However, there is limited evidence from practising farmers regarding these expected outcomes. This study evaluates the impact of conservation agriculture on the productivity of maize and food security outcomes among smallholder farmers in Zimbabwe. The propensity scorematching approach was used to estimate the impact. The data is based on a 2013 survey of 488 households.
